CLEVELAND NOTES: Kluber surrendered five earned runs over five innings in his final Cactus League start last Tuesday against the Brewers. He allowed two home runs to Orlando Arcia and one to Ryan Braun. It wasn’t a great outing for the Cleveland ace, but he should be ready to rock for a Tribe team that is a legit World Series contender again this year.

TEXAS NOTES: Darvish gets the nod over Cole Hamels for opening day honors for the Rangers. He looked good this spring, posting a 2.54 ERA, a 1.50 WHIP and a 17/8 K/BB ratio over 12 2/3 innings for the Rangers in Cactus League play.

OUR PICK: The Indians are just 3-8 in their last 11 games against the Rangers, who are 4-1 in their last five home games versus Cleveland. The Indians are also just 3-7 in their last 10 games against the American League West dating back to last year, while the Rangers are 10-3 in their last 13 games against AL Central. Texas is also 8-3 in Darvish’s last 11 starts and 4-0 in his last four outings when he starts Game 1 of a series.
